Transaction 81311358966370821ffab42b580a7eb694dbb460bd61038f79f865ffc4b870f8
1 Input
2 Outputs
- 81311358966370821ffab42b580a7eb694dbb460bd61038f79f865ffc4b870f8:0
- 81311358966370821ffab42b580a7eb694dbb460bd61038f79f865ffc4b870f8:1
value 73001176
address 121S2kqSaqmapSyyStZvHTqMak9QYboevh
value 5637755834
address 13RM6B8hFfEGyqnJKExyikWrJXZoiTbQNt